iShares Core MSCI World UCITS ETF USD (Acc)
iShares Core MSCI World ETF tracks the index of developed market stocks across 23 countries for long-term global equity investors.

The most frequent companions for SWDA in high-performing portfolios are emerging market equities like EIMI and defensive assets such as XEON money market funds or government bonds like CSBGE3. Investors typically allocate between 10 and 20 percent to these fixed-income or cash-equivalent instruments to dampen volatility, while emerging market funds are often used to capture growth outside of developed economies. Precious metals like SGLD also appear in lower allocations to provide a hedge against market instability, effectively lowering the maximum drawdown compared to pure equity strategies.
The data reveals that EuroFolio members generally treat SWDA as a foundational core holding rather than a standalone solution. While some users maintain 100 percent exposure to SWDA for broad market access, the portfolios with the highest Sharpe ratios are those that blend SWDA with a mix of tactical assets. For instance, user-08i4nz demonstrates that capping SWDA at roughly 33 to 37 percent of a portfolio while integrating significant cash and bond positions can lead to superior risk-adjusted returns, often exceeding 1.40. This suggests a clear trend toward using SWDA as a stable anchor within a more complex, multi-asset framework to navigate market cycles more effectively than a passive buy-and-hold approach.
